Some of the activities we would like to do...
Easter arts and crafts- working on 2D and 3D shapes for Maths, handwriting/presentation/fine motor skills.
Easter egg hunts with a variety of clues based on English and Maths targets. Using Ipads to scan barcodes across the forest, leading to new areas and new clues. Coordinates and map reading.
Creating our own Easter egg hunts by creating scaled down maps of the outdoor areas around the gym- x marks the spot!
Outdoor physical activities such as Parachute games, obstacle cources, group/team games. We can incorperate lots of Maths and English targets within these games- e.g. mental maths and work on grammar, word class and oral sentence structure.
Easter baking- no bake bakes such as rice crispy/cornflake cakes. Measuring, capacity and ratio. Reading and writing instructions.
Easter themed writing- acrostic poetry, Easter stories, 'The Mystery of the Missing Egg' theme for story writing this week.
Group and team games- working on social skills and interaction with peers. Again, many opportunities to work on personal English/Maths based targets.
